What is a Pellet Stove?
A pellet stove is a kind of heating home appliance that burns compressed wood or biomass pellets to produce heat. Unlike traditional wood stoves, pellet stoves use automated operation through a feed system that continually controls the quantity of fuel burned, making them more efficient and user-friendly.
How Do Pellet Stoves with Blowers Work?
A pellet stove usually consists of numerous elements:
Hopper: Stores the pellets.Auger: Delivers pellets to the combustion chamber when needed.Combustion Chamber: Where the pellets burn to produce heat.Blower: Circulates warm air throughout the room, enhancing heat distribution.Exhaust System: Safely expels gases produced throughout combustion.
The blower plays an essential role in enhancing the stove's heating capacity. By efficiently dispersing warm air, it ensures that the whole space gets the full benefit of the heat produced.
Advantages of Pellet Stoves with Blowers1. Improved Efficiency
Pellet stoves with blowers are created to maximize heat output while reducing fuel intake. The blower enables optimal air blood circulation, indicating the heat produced is quicker distributed throughout the space.
2. User-Friendly Operation
With programmable settings, lots of modern pellet stoves with blowers can be set to preserve a consistent temperature level, enabling homeowners to take pleasure in a comfortable living environment with minimal effort.
3. Eco-Friendly Heating
Pellets are frequently made from recycled wood items and are considered a renewable resource source. Burning pellets produces fewer emissions than traditional nonrenewable fuel sources, making them an eco-friendly choice.
4. Cost Savings
While the preliminary investment in a pellet stove may be greater than standard heating alternatives, the long-term cost savings can be substantial. Pellet Stoves With Blower stoves can considerably decrease heating expenses, especially in areas where wood pellets are easily offered.
5. Aesthetic Appeal
Pellet stoves can be found in numerous designs and finishes, permitting them to complement various home decorations. Many models are sleek and modern, providing both functionality and design.

Size and Heating Capacity: Evaluate the size of the space you want to heat. Pellet stoves been available in different sizes and BTU ratings; select one that fits your heating needs.

Blower Noise Level: Some blowers can be loud, which might be disruptive in a quiet environment. Read reviews and inspect specs to discover a design that operates silently.

Cost of Pellets: Research regional schedule and expenses of wood pellets, as this will impact your long-term functional expenditures.

Installation Requirements: A qualified specialist must set up Pellet Stove Heaters stoves to ensure appropriate venting and security. Element in installation expenses when budgeting for a new stove.

Maintenance Needs: Regular cleansing and maintenance are needed to guarantee optimal efficiency. Make sure to understand the care requirements before purchasing.

Ventilation: Ensure you have access to a correct venting system. Numerous pellet stoves can be vented through external walls, however you must inspect local regulations.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. Are pellet stoves with blowers safe?
Yes, when installed and kept according to the maker's guidelines, pellet stoves with blowers are safe. It's necessary to have a professional perform the installation.
2. How often do I require to clean my pellet stove?
Normally, it is suggested to clean the stove and the venting system a minimum of when a year. However, looking for ash accumulation weekly during heavy use is suggested.
3. Can I burn any kind of pellet in my stove?
No, it's essential to utilize pellets that meet the producer's specifications. High-quality pellets will burn more effectively and produce less ash.
4. How do I select the ideal size pellet stove?
Determine the square video of the area you want to heat and choose a stove with a BTU output that matches or exceeds your needs. Lots of makers offer standards for this function.
5. Do pellet stoves require electricity?
Yes, pellet stoves require electricity to run the blower and auger. However, some models feature battery backup systems to preserve operation throughout power interruptions.
